The sea off the Algarve can be quite fresh even in August. The Greek islands are different though as the sea is lovely , even into late Sept and Oct.I have been in the sea off Majorca in early November and it was lovely

Unfortunately, the Bristol channel can be very uninviting on times, and often quite dangerous.

I've been in the sea off the Algarve in August and find it ok but as Portugal isn't a Mediterranean country, it's the Atlantic Ocean you're in so always likely to be a bit cooler. Dozens of beaches along Western Algarve and every one absolutely superb.

Know what you mean about the Bristol Channel's tides. We live on the English side and at low tide at places like Brean, you can't even see the sea.
